Please keep in mind that these specialized products are designed to be soft and non-binding, which often means the fabrics are more delicate than standard athletic gear. You should expect a shorter lifespan for these items compared to traditional heavy-duty socks. Treating them with a gentle wash cycle will help maintain their shape and effectiveness over time.
